montelik: Abeg where have my fellow United fans gone. I said it would a rough topsy turvy season. Some got carried away with the millions spent, thinking it was just a matter of smashing transfer records and selling all the so-called crap English players.

Today we saw the incredibly weak spine of this team exposed by Leicester of all teams (Man City and co are hardly going to be quaking). Even at 3-1 you never felt Leicester were out of the game. Once they got the penalty, our terribly weak spine (both mentally and in the central midfield and defense) was on full display and Leicester had all the momentum regardless of our expensively acquired superstars.

The bad news is that there will be more games like this during the season, where even when we are well ahead, we'll never truly look comfortable. The good news is that unlike under Moyes, we are creating chances, scoring goals and at least trying to fashion some type of playing philosophy from the dividends should soon yield.
that's what. Lost us the match tbh.

Lvg's bemusing subs only made things worse.

* At the end our inexperience defence cost us. The first two goals were avoidable even though they were referee goals. The moment I saw Rafael got up in anger to chase after that ball, I knew he would go with force, instead of shielding the guy he made a hand touch. And the wonderful ref...

* There was some space for Leicester to play in our own 3rd. We didn't do well covering our defence so well. I think we may have to settle for Phil Jones and Smalling partnership. They should be thought to stay fit. We need to try Shaw. We need guys who can keep their feet firm on the ground.

* The substitutions didn't help us. I think Van Persie, instead of Falcao, who should have been substituted. Van Persie overall movement was too static to have been left on the field for 90 minutes.

* It is always a bad thing to keep changing coaches. Moyes should have by now steadied the ship. I think at this time last season, we had played Chelsea and Liverpool, yet we were not as bad on the table. Gaal's newness to EPL is really a problem. I always see about four opponents lurking around our lean looking defence hoping to capitalize on mistakes.

* The other day, Valencia was the last man in defence and opponents were waiting to swoop on him, the worst was that there was no one opened to receive the pass, then Val took the safe option. People thought he was a goat, but now we know better.

* Our confidence is somewhat shattered again.
